Five men fire at Vanraj murder case suspect’s brother & assault him, victim survives attack


The injured autorickshaw driver, Akshay Mhaske, was waiting for breakfast in his three-wheeler when assailants fired at him from a close range and assaulted him on Wednesday morning

Pune: Five men riding on two motorcycles on Monday morning opened fire at an autorickshaw driver — brother of one of the suspects arrested in former corporator Vanraj Andekar murder case — from a close range, and assaulted him on face and head with sharp weapons on Pune-Satara Road in Dhankawdi.The suspects fired four bullets at the autorickshaw driver, Akshay Mhaske (26) of Ambegaon Pathar, around 9.50am. They assaulted him with sharp weapons after he fell on the road. Mhaske is recuperating in a private hospital in Dhankawdi.Pune commissioner of police (CP) Amitesh Kumar said, “The motive behind the attack is not yet known, but we suspect that Mhaske was targeted because of his brother. We suspect that (gangster Suryakant alias Bandu) Andekar hatched the murder conspiracy from prison to avenge his son’s murder.”Mhaske’s brother, Akash Mhaske, was arrested from Madhya Pradesh in 2024 for supplying firearms to the assailants of former corporator Vanraj, son of Bandu Andekar. The former PMC corporator was shot dead at Doke Talim Chowk in Nana Peth on Sept 1, 2024, over a property dispute. Vanraj’s sister Sanjeevani Komkar, her husband Jayant Komkar and her brother-in-law Ganesh Komkar were among those arrested in the case.The daylight firing and assault at a crowded chowk during peak traffic hours triggered panic among residents and passersby. Additional commissioner of police Rajesh Bansode said, “One bullet hit Mhaske’s thigh and another grazed his chest. Two bullets missed the target. There was no injury to his vital organs and he survived the attack.”Bansode said, “Mhaske does not have any criminal antecedents. But his brother has been linked to a gang that opposes the Andekars.”CP Kumar said, “We have identified the five suspects involved in the crime after studying the CCTV footage from the spot. They followed the autorickshaw on two motorcycles from Ambegaon Pathar.”According to the police, Mhaske had gone to an eatery at the chowk on Pune-Satara Road for breakfast. He was waiting inside his rickshaw for food when the five assailants arrived on two motorcycles and fired at him. The victim’s wife lodged a complaint.The CP said, “A case of attempt to murder has been registered at the Sahakarnagar police station against notorious gangsters Bandu alias Suryakant Andekar, Krishna Andekar, Ramoji Andekar, Tushar Wadekar, Swaraj Wadekar and the five assailants. Seven police teams have been deployed to trace the absconding attackers.”According to a source, investigators have found that the Andekar gang recruited associates with no criminal background from jail to carry out the attack.The source said Vanraj’s murder angered the Andekar family because he was not directly involved in crime. Members of the Andekar gang allegedly shot dead Ayush (20), son of accused Ganesh Komkar, inside a housing society on Sept 5, 2025, in retaliation for Vanraj’s murder. The murder of Ayush on the eve of the Ganesh immersion procession had caused a major uproar in the city.Ayush was the grandson (daughter’s son) of Bandu Andekar. He and his associates were arrested in the Ayush murder case.On Nov 1, 2025, the Andekar gang killed Ganesh Kisan Kale (32), brother of Samir Kale — another accused in the Vanraj murder case — by shooting him at Khadi Machine Chowk in Kondhwa. Kale was also an autorickshaw driver.
